Homeowner need to understand that basic structure and contents insurance policies do not cover termite damage. This indicates that owners are exclusively responsible for the costly repair work required to fix any structural damage brought on by termites. To safeguard against this financial threat, setting up a Termite Barrier Canberra is highly suggested as a proactive and economical procedure. Before installing a barrier, it is essential to have a certified insect management professional conduct a thorough annual termite inspection to make sure there is no existing termite activity, which is vital for the barrier to be reliable.

In Canberra, Physical Termite Barrier systems are generally utilized in freshly constructed homes, offering a lasting, chemical-free defence versus hidden termite problems. Installed during construction, these barriers avoid termites from entering undiscovered. Examples of such barriers consist of fine-mesh stainless steel screens, such as Termimesh, and specially treated plastic sheets, like Kordon, which are put under the concrete structure and sealed tightly around pipes and other structural aspects. When effectively set up and certified, these physical barriers develop a strong, unbroken layer of security, diverting termite activity to the exterior where it can be quickly found during routine inspections. Crucially, the long-term efficiency of any Termite Barrier Canberra system-- whether chemical or physical-- is significantly reliant on the house owner's commitment to eliminating 'favorable conditions.' These are ecological aspects that naturally attract and sustain termite activity. This involves necessary, proactive maintenance: guaranteeing appropriate and unobstructed ventilation in sub-floor areas (where present) to control moisture build-up, without delay repairing all leakages from plumbing and taps that saturate the soil near the foundation, and rigorously removing all wood debris, old tree stumps, and stacked fire wood from direct contact with the ground adjacent to the structure.
